Neapolitan style pasta with beans

Pasta e fagioli alla napoletana

Ingredients for 4 servings:
150 gr dried kidney beans
150 gr short pasta
4 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
1 tbsp tomato paste
1 stick of celery, minced
1 tbsp parsley, minced
1 clove of garlic, minced
1 carrot, minced
Salt
Pepper

Ready in: about 150 minutes


How to prepare the recipe: "Neapolitan style pasta with beans":
Soake the beans into water for 12 hours. Drain, put into a pan with 2 liters of water and boil for 1 hour and half.
Meanwhile in another pan brown the celery, garlic, carrot and parsley into the oil; add the tomato paste, salt, pepper, 1/3 of beans and the cooking water.
Mix the remaining beans, put into the pan and, if necessary, add some more water.
Add the past and cook for 15 minutes more.
This dish is very good hot or cold.

Preparation time: 20 minutes (+ 12 hours)
Cooking time: 130 minutes
Calories: 350 calories per person
Difficulty: easy
